There are four Division 1s.
You choose your team and then your 'region' out of north, east south and west. Each region has the teams from that part of Europe. There's a list for those somewhere.

You start in Div 2 with 8 low quality teams of mixed regions. You get promoted to Div 1 of your region. All teams that finish in the top 4 of each Div 1 go to the WEFA championship which is like the champions league. And there's also another cup as there was before.

You can't make transfers in the first season - you have to wait till the end of the season.
